The request also covered spouses Cezarah Discaya and Pacifico Discaya of Alpha & Omega General Contractor and Development Corporation and several private individuals.
In his letter-request, Dizon furnished Justice Secretary Jesus Crispin Remulla the names of 26 DPWH officials and private individuals.
Dizon said that he wanted to ensure the presence of the personalities involved in the ongoing investigation being conducted by both houses of Congress and the soon to be created Independent Commission.

"The timely issuance of an ILBO is of utmost necessity to enable the current investigators to proceed without delay and to hold those liable accountable to the Filipino people," said Dizon in his letter to Remulla.
